In today's dynamic business environment, companies continually assess the optimal strategies for task execution: should they manage operations internally or delegate them to external partners? This decision between in-house management and outsourcing significantly influences efficiency, cost, and growth potential.
When to Outsource vs. Keep Tasks In-House
Determining whether to handle tasks internally or outsource depends on several factors:
- Core Competencies: Functions central to a company's mission and value proposition are typically best managed in-house to maintain quality and control.
- Specialized Expertise: Tasks requiring specialized skills, which may not be available internally, are often outsourced to leverage external expertise.
- Resource Availability: Limited internal resources or capacity constraints can make outsourcing a practical solution for non-core activities.
- Scalability Needs: For projects with fluctuating demands, outsourcing offers flexibility, allowing businesses to scale operations without the commitment of permanent staff.
Cost Benefits and Risks of Outsourcing
Outsourcing presents both financial advantages and potential drawbacks:
- Cost Savings: By outsourcing, companies can reduce expenses related to hiring, training, and maintaining full-time employees. Additionally, outsourcing can be more affordable than handling tasks in-house, especially when considering the costs associated with employee benefits and infrastructure.
hubstaff.com - Access to Specialized Skills: Outsourcing provides access to a global talent pool, enabling companies to engage experts without the long-term commitment of in-house employment.
radixweb.com - Quality Control Challenges: Managing the quality of outsourced work can be challenging, as companies may have less oversight compared to in-house operations.
thenewworkforce.com - Communication Barriers: Differences in time zones, language, or cultural practices can impede effective communication with external partners.
thenewworkforce.com
How Outsourcing Can Accelerate Growth Without Long-Term Commitments
Outsourcing enables businesses to:
- Enhance Flexibility: Companies can adjust their operational scale in response to market demands without the obligations associated with permanent staffing.
- Focus on Core Activities: By delegating non-core functions, businesses can concentrate resources on strategic initiatives that drive growth.
- Access Advanced Technologies: Outsourcing partners often invest in cutting-edge tools and technologies, providing clients with capabilities that might be cost-prohibitive to develop internally.
- Mitigate Risks: Outsourcing can distribute certain business risks to external partners, such as compliance and operational risks, allowing companies to manage risk exposure more effectively.
In conclusion, the decision between outsourcing and in-house management requires a thorough evaluation of a company's specific needs, resources, and strategic objectives. By carefully weighing the pros and cons, businesses can implement a strategy that enhances efficiency, reduces costs, and supports sustainable growth.